Output fb05fd2689d981f5309082885144b0c06bb382a8b972a795f9c8d96b75f48b4a:1

value
375488000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bccf8178db66367b36668e87a9b2013ad20ced7d OP_EQUAL
address
3JuMYMqs2ohKWdcjhQhVGnFmvz2f87svD8
transaction
fb05fd2689d981f5309082885144b0c06bb382a8b972a795f9c8d96b75f48b4a
confirmations
426442
spent
true